State Street and Spring Street— Racine, Wisconsin

The City of Racine purchased 21 LEDway™ streetlights for installation later this year at various locations.

 

"This is a great step forward for the City of Racine," said Racine Mayor Gary Becker."Through this groundbreaking technology, we can help our city save energy and maintenance costs. It's also a smart way to address climate change and reduce the impact on our environment."

I-35W St. Anthony's Falls Bridge—Minneapolis, Minnesota (View Case Study)

View interviews with bridge engineers

 

THE EDGE luminaires deliver more than five times the life of traditional 250-Watt high-pressure sodium (HPS) lamps supporting the sustainability goals of the bridge design. By eliminating maintenance associated from relamping or replacement, costs are significantly reduced.
